WebDate and time. A work restrictions letter from a doctor should be dated. This will typically be the date when the letter was created and, consequently, the day of the employee’s appointment with the doctor. WebCCAs who have yet to reach the 90/120 workday threshold should never feel intimidated when filing a claim for an on-the-job injury. If you are threatened with discipline or termination for reporting an on-the-job injury, call the Occupational Safety and Health Administration (OSHA) “Whistleblower’s Hotline” immediately at 202-693-2199.
